Your daily values may be higher or … WebFeb 11, 2024 · With skin, the chicken breast contains 29.8g of protein and 7.78g of fat. For every 100g (3.5oz), the amount of chicken breast protein is 30.5g (skinless). Chicken thigh One piece of braised skinless chicken thigh (111g / 3.9oz) contains: 195 calories 27.3g of protein 9.58g of fat 223mg of phosphorus 295mg of potassium 32.4µg of selenium how a holley power valve works https://conservasdelsol.com

WebApr 14, 2024 · How much protein do you lose after cooking? In general, meat, poultry and fish will shrink about 25 percent when cooked. Sixteen ounces (1 pound) of raw boneless, …

WebJul 4, 2013 · 3.5 oz chicken has about 30g protein. 3.5 oz is roughly 1/4 pound. So 1 lb chicken breast is a little over 120g protein.
